In the context of payment systems and POS terminals, "provision" (or "authorization") is a critical concept that every business owner should understand.
Provision is the process of verifying and reserving funds on a customer's credit or debit card before completing a transaction. When you swipe a card, the POS system sends a request to the bank to confirm the card is valid and has sufficient funds.
